I need to be able to assemble an active set of integration points.  
Essentially, to determine the set I loop over cells and then loop again over 
the integration points in the cell and determine if that integration point is 
active with some criteria.  Then I'd like to be able to assemble that set.

This is a problem because currently the element_tensor does not break down into 
integration points, and I need to take derivatives, so the QuadratureElement in 
FFC is also ruled out.  I suppose I could calculate derivatives and then 
project on the QuadratureElement, but that seems sort of unclean.

It seems like the recent discussion about integrating at a point (on the UFC 
list) might help me out here.

Any other thoughts on how I might go about this?
